If...
If you would lead, then lead not for your glory,
Not for the flags that flutter with your face.
But hold your silence when the crowd roars warlike,
And speak for peace – though it may bring disgrace.
If you can hear your critics without fury,
And learn from truth, though whispered in dissent;
If you can hold your power with no trembling,
Yet know it’s not your gift, but something lent.
